
BMW Motorad Concept Stunt G 310
It’s rare that you see a colorful BMW design on display. Whether you’re looking at one of the company’s many car designs or a motorcycle concept, they typically fall flat when it comes to visual appeal, at least in the color department. But BMW’s latest concept, the Stunt G 310, has been unveiled, and it’s unlike anything the company has released before.
The bike has a 310cc single-cylinder engine, DOHC liquid-cooled four-stroke motor, housed in a multi-colored frame with a solid aluminum “stunt tail.” It has a lockable throttle, an additional brake lever and a high-performance rear brake. It also has a slightly altered gear ratio that allows for greater propulsive force to the rear wheels at lower speeds. It’s a sporty bike that’s as agile as it looks. But this isn’t just a concept any longer, as the company is expected to debut the production version soon.
